Material science has a wider range of purposes which includes ceramics, composites and polymer materials. Bonding in ceramics and glasses uses each covalent and ionic-covalent kinds with SiO2 as a simple building block. Ceramics are as soft as clay or as hard as stone and concrete. Usually, they are crystalline in form. Most glasses contain a metallic oxide fused with silica. Applications vary from structural elements such as steel-reinforced concrete, to the gorilla glass. Polymers are additionally an essential section of substances science. Polymers are the uncooked materials which are used to make what we usually call plastics. Specialty plastics are substances with different characteristics, such as ultra-high strength, electrical conductivity, electro-fluorescence, high thermal stability. Plastics are divided now not on the foundation of their material but on its properties and applications. The world market for carbon fiber reached $1.8 billion in 2014, and in addition the market is expected to grow at a five-year CAGR (2015 to 2020) of 11.4%, to attain $3.5 billion in 2020. Carbon fiber reinforced plastic market reached $17.3 billion in 2014, and similarly the market is expected to grow at a five-year CAGR (2015 to 2020) of 12.3%, to reach $34.2 billion in 2020. The opposition in the global carbon fiber and carbon fiber bolstered plastic market is extreme inside a few giant players, such as Toray Toho, Mitsubishi, Hexcel, Formosa, SGL carbon, Cytec, Aksa, Hyosung, Sabic, etc.
